Blame |
Last modification |
View Log
| Download
| RSS feed
package br.gov.al.saude.test.formatador;
import java.util.ArrayList;
import java.util.List;
import br.gov.al.saude.rhd.model.ServidorFalta;
import br.gov.al.saude.test.util.formatador.impl.AbstractFormatadorDeMensagem;
public class FormatadorServidorFalta
extends AbstractFormatadorDeMensagem
<ServidorFalta
> {
private static final String PADRAO_SERVIDOR =
"Servidor: ''{0}'', CPF: ''{1}'', Matricula: ''{2}'', MES{3}: {4}";
@
Override
protected String obterPadrao
() {
return PADRAO_SERVIDOR
;
}
@
Override
protected List<Object> gerarParametros
(ServidorFalta servidorFalta
) {
List<Object> listaParametros =
new ArrayList<Object>();
listaParametros.
add(servidorFalta.
getNomeServidor());
listaParametros.
add(servidorFalta.
getCpfServidor());
listaParametros.
add(servidorFalta.
getServidorAvaliacao().
getServidorDadoFuncional().
getNumeroMatricula().
toString());
listaParametros.
add(servidorFalta.
getServidorFaltaId().
getNumeroMes());
listaParametros.
add(servidorFalta.
getQuantidadeFaltas());
return listaParametros
;
}
}